- 締切済み
アクセスのフォームでコンボックスをジャンプしたい
うまく説明できませんが・・・ フォーム(データ入力時)で項目(セル?)を移動中に、コンボックスに入った時に何も選択せず次の項目に移動したいのですが。 例えば、氏名・地区番号(コンボックス)・地区名(タブストップいいえ)・電話番号で並んでいるとします。 カーソルが氏名から地区番号に移った時、本来であれば何か選択して電話番号に移動します。 でも何も選択せずにカーソルキー(左右)で電話番号又は逆の氏名の項目に移動したいのですが。 もちろん、コンボックスの列は1つだけです。 地区番号のプロパテイのイベントのキークリック時で、コードビルダーに何か書けばよいのでしょうか? if (キー == 右) or (キー == 左) then 次の項目にジャンプ てな感じ? 意味が伝わったでしょうか? 手元に参考書がないのでわりません(あっても理解できないか?) よろしくお願いします。
- みんなの回答 (3)
- 専門家の回答
みんなの回答
- O_cyan
- ベストアンサー率59% (745/1260)
回答No.3
通常は方向キーで次のテキストボックスなどへ移動できますが・・。 何か設定でもしてあって移動しないのですか?
- sanbit
- ベストアンサー率32% (16/50)
回答No.2
テキストボックスのタブ移動順をチェックしてみてください。 タブキーで移動順のとおりになります。 ←タブ移動順どうり戻ります。 移動したくない項目はタブストップ「いいえ」にする。 試してみてください。
質問者
補足
タブキーでなく、あくまでもカーソルキーを使いたいのですが。 わがままで、すみません。
- imogasi
- ベストアンサー率27% (4737/17070)
回答No.1
コントロールの「プロパティ」の「タブストップ」「いいえ」の設定の問題ではないですか。
質問者
補足
説明不足でした。 コンボックスで必要な時は選択入力する。 後で入力したい時は、通過するって感じです。
補足
説明不足でした。 問題の項目(地区番号)のコンボックスは、フォーカスを取得した時点で自動で開くように設定してます。